Default Woo Audio WA6

Well, after waiting almost 2 months, the Woo Audio WA6 finally showed up.

Have to say, it is a great tube headphone amp for the money.

Quality build throughout, looks great.

I ordered the optional Sophia Princess rectifier tube and the optional 13EM7 tubes and adapters. The stock tubes are always included with Woo amps as well.

Sounds terrific out of the box but they do take some time to break in. I'll post some updates as I get some more listening time on it.

Pairing this with the Sennheiser HD600 and ZMF Auteur for some late night desktop listening.

PrimaLuna is an absolute beast when it comes to tone color and saturation and throwing a soundstage that extends beyond any other amp I have heard in width, depth and image specificity/focus. All those EL34's running in Triode Mode and one resistor in the path of the tubes and your cans will do that. Pure Tube Magic.

The WA6 is plenty great, no itch to upgrade here and this is my desktop amp so no room for a 2 chassis amp. I have the PrimaLuna for that purpose.
